Income received from the WebMD program or the Wellness Incentive from your health plan provider is taxable. You will receive a W-2 statement from ETF if you are covered under the state group health insurance program and you and/or your dependents received a wellness incentive from your health plan provider or from WebMD.

Your employer may pay a portion of your health care premium. This page lists the full premium amounts, which is the amount before any employer contribution.
